Job Description
The Administrative Assistant for Communications and Marketing provides comprehensive support for Senior Directors and Directors in Communications and Marketing and plays a key role in helping execute the universitys Communications and Marketing 5Year Plan. The Administrative Assistant will regularly engage with Communications and Marketing professionals across the university. Working in University Gateway Center this fulltime position supports members of the VicePresident of Communications and Marketings Executive Team who in turn supervise and work with communicators across campus.
The Administrative Assistant actively manages the individual calendars and meeting requests; coordinates group meetings for colleagues and stakeholders; schedules meetings and campus visits for search committees and communicates with job applicants; supports special projects; takes notes at meetings; collaborates with IT colleagues for A/V needs at meetings; helps with crafting and sending out correspondence; and supports additional scheduling requests identified by his/her supervisor. The Administrative Assistant plays a key role in professional development and training for 200plus communications and marketing professionals across campus by helping to create and maintain an annual calendar of training sessions identifying and securing speakers lining up venues for events and collaborating with IT colleagues. The Administrative Assistant provides phone coverage for Communications and Marketing; understands and communicates office processes and procedures to team members; and serves as a point of contact for university and nonuniversity colleagues. The Administrative Assistant will assist in a variety of special projects that may include data tracking and gathering and other duties as assigned.
Reporting to the Senior Director for Units in Communications and Marketing and supporting others on the Executive Team the Administrative Assistant operates as part of a unified support team that works collaboratively with administrative staff within Communications and Marketing the Advancement Division and across the university. The role requires a high degree of confidentiality flexibility and collaboration across a matrixed organization. The Administrative Assistant must exhibit excellent interpersonal communication and organizational skills; and must use good judgment to manage competing priorities.
Required Qualifications
Professional office experience in an academic or business environment.
Experience using Microsoft Office Suite.
Experience working in a fluid environment where flexibility and collaboration are key to success.
Evidence of strong communication skills
Strong organizational skills and the aptitude to handle and prioritize multiple projects.
Demonstrated accuracy and attention to detail while performing job responsibilities.
Preferred Qualifications
Must have good judgment and exercise confidentiality
Demonstrated experience with calendaring complex scheduling and supporting meetings.
Demonstrated experience collaborating with IT professionals and managing audio/video issues for hybrid meetings.
Demonstrated ability to maintain a professional demeanor.
Demonstrated ability to work collaboratively with supervisor peers and other administrative colleagues.
Experience working with a team and managing priorities.
Experience collecting tracking and compiling large datasets.

About Virginia Tech
Dedicated to its motto Ut Prosim (That I May Serve) Virginia Tech pushes the boundaries of knowledge by taking a handson transdisciplinary approach to preparing scholars to be leaders and problemsolvers. A comprehensive landgrant institution that enhances the quality of life in Virginia and throughout the world Virginia Tech is an inclusive community dedicated to knowledge discovery and creativity. The university offers more than 280 majors to a diverse enrollment of more than 36000 undergraduate graduate and professional students in eight undergraduate colleges a school of medicine a veterinary medicine college Graduate School and Honors College. The university has a significant presence across Virginia including the Innovation Campus in Northern Virginia; the Health Sciences and Technology Campus in Roanoke; sites in Newport News and Richmond; and numerous Extension offices and research centers. A leading global research institution Virginia Tech conducts more than $500 million in research annually.
